The development was confirmed in a statement issued by the examination body on Thursday, bringing relief to affected candidates who had been anxiously waiting for updates on their results.
According to JAMB, the newly released results are part of ongoing investigations into alleged examination misconduct recorded during the 2026 Unified Tertiary Matriculation Examination, UTME.
The Board explained that while some results were eventually cleared and released after investigations showed no strong evidence against the candidates, others have already been cancelled where malpractice was established.
JAMB further disclosed that several results still remain under investigation, especially from centres where suspicious activities were detected by its live monitoring team or where serious reports were received during the examination period.
“Results from centres where suspicious activities were observed remain withheld pending the conclusion of investigations,” the Board stated.
The examination body warned that any candidate found guilty after the investigation process would have their result cancelled completely.
JAMB also advised candidates yet to see their results to check their status through its official SMS platform.
According to the Board, affected candidates should send “UTMERESULT” to either 55019 or 66019 using the same phone number used during registration.
